Landscaping Company
A Melbourne-based business approached Accel IT after suffering a serious ransomware incident that disrupted access to critical systems and business data.
Before the incident, the organisation relied on ad hoc IT support. Technology issues were handled as they arose, but there was no consistent monitoring, security management or long-term infrastructure strategy in place.
The ransomware event exposed the risks of this reactive approach.
The Challenge
The business was operating with ageing infrastructure, limited security visibility and an environment that had grown over time without a clear technical roadmap.
After the ransomware incident, the immediate priority was to contain the threat, assess the damage and restore business operations. However, simply recovering the existing environment would not have addressed the underlying weaknesses that contributed to the disruption.
The client needed more than a quick repair. They needed their IT environment rebuilt properly.

Moving From Reactive Support to Managed IT
The most significant change was not a single piece of hardware or security software.
It was the move from reactive IT support to a fully managed service.
Under the previous ad hoc arrangement, the client contacted an IT provider only when something went wrong. This meant there was limited opportunity to identify risks, monitor system health or address weaknesses before they became serious problems.
As a managed services client, their environment is now continuously monitored, maintained and supported by Accel IT.
Security tools, backups, servers, endpoints and network equipment are managed as part of one coordinated IT strategy. Issues can often be identified and resolved before they cause disruption.
Our Response
Accel IT began by investigating the compromised environment, isolating affected systems and helping the business regain control of its technology.
Once the immediate incident had been contained, we developed a broader recovery and modernisation plan.
The existing server environment was rebuilt and migrated to secure virtual private server infrastructure. This removed the client’s dependence on ageing onsite hardware and provided a more resilient platform for their business systems.
We also redesigned the network from the ground up.
Consumer-grade and outdated networking equipment was replaced with enterprise-grade hardware, including properly configured firewalls, switches and wireless infrastructure. Network access, security policies and device configurations were standardised to create a more reliable and manageable environment.
The project also included:
- Rebuilding compromised systems
- Migrating servers to secure VPS infrastructure
- Reconfiguring the network from the ground up
- Deploying enterprise-grade firewall, switching and wireless hardware
- Implementing managed endpoint protection and security monitoring
- Establishing reliable backup and recovery processes
- Improving documentation and administrative access controls
- Moving the business from ad hoc support to fully managed IT services

The Lesson
Ransomware recovery should not end when files are restored or systems are brought back online.
Without addressing the weaknesses in the original environment, a business may remain exposed to the same risks that caused the incident.
For this client, the ransomware event became the catalyst for a complete technology transformation.
By rebuilding the environment properly and moving from ad hoc support to fully managed IT services, the business gained a more secure, reliable and predictable IT platform.
